[Java][Webclient] Unable to deserialize OffsetDateTime

Created by: marcoreni

Description

If we declare a date-time string, the deserialization causes an exception:

Type definition error: [simple type, class java.time.OffsetDateTime]; nested exception is com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.exc.InvalidDefinitionException: Cannot construct instance of `java.time.OffsetDateTime` (no Creators, like default construct, exist): no String-argument constructor/factory method to deserialize from String value ('2018-08-27T15:13:30.892Z')
openapi-generator version

3.2.3-SNAPSHOT

Suggest a fix/enhancement

Jackson jsr310 module is listed as a dependency but it's not registered inside the objectMapper instance.

We should add:

mapper.registerModule(new JavaTimeModule());
mapper.findAndRegisterModules();

during buildWebClient() as stated in https://github.com/FasterXML/jackson-modules-java8#registering-modules (see the warning)
